Quick Assessment

Bernard and Bianca is a charming early reader story about two heroic mice who belong to the Rescue Aid Society and embark on a mission to save a kidnapped orphan. Suitable for ages 5-8, this gentle adventure emphasizes bravery, kindness, and teamwork without any intense content. Parents can expect an engaging tale that inspires empathy and problem-solving.

Why we rated Bernard and Bianca. 8LE

Bernard and Bianca. is written at a Level 3 reading level across 61 pages. Strong independent readers around grade 4.0 can typically handle this book on their own; with parent or teacher support, Bernard and Bianca. works for readers up to grade 5.0.

We rate Bernard and Bianca. as 8LE ("Light — Emotional") because the content sits in the "Mild" range — mild conflict — the kind a child encounters in normal play and sibling life. Across our four dimensions (emotional, physical, social, thematic) the book reads as evenly mild; no single dimension stands out as a concern.

No specific content flags were raised by community reviewers, which is consistent with the mild intensity score.

Thematically, Bernard and Bianca. explores friendship, adventure, and family — these threads give the book room to mean different things to different readers.
